>>454517alegria is one (of many) names for the widely used illustration style that you associate with tech companies.you can find the wiki article under its more widely known name 'memphis':https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Corporate_Memphispeople here have a tradition of equating this style with political believes they themselves do not identify with, which keeps them stuck in a perpetual cycle of unintelligently ranting against it.it is the careworn midwit version of a political statement, "disguised" as an artistic/cultural criticism (...or sth. I am not even sure what it is supposed to be). sure, you *could* have interesting conversations about artistic characteristics of that style or the anthropological context it is coming from. but from experience this forum is not the right place to do so in a productive/insightful manner

>>454408sort projects from newest to oldestdecrease border radius on thingsmake dropshadow on elements more subtle, not black, more like grayish/bluish and blurred a littlenot understanding "new presences" element, might be good to make it more obvious what is it/changing it"3 words to describe myself" sounds like something out of hr talk, I would be seriously considering yeeting this out"Some other competences i like to touch" also kinda sounds strange, it kinda implies that you everyday work with JS, but only occasionally with CSS and HTML Besides that, overaly pretty good portfolio, seems that you're doing things and learning more. Keep it up. As a personal advice, if you wanna learn something, try to learn react/angular and some backend framework like Nest.js or other alikes. Work with node, also learn opsing a little, it's very helpful.
